Playing is an important part of childhood. It’s fun and it helps children learn skills and stay active. Whether it’s creating imaginary world out of building blocks or simply riding a bike, children love to play and they need toys. But what happens to the toys which are no longer enjoyed, or the bike that becomes too small as the child grows? Usually, they are kept somewhere and forgotten. To avoid this happening, we should make it possible to rent (租) toys. That way, they can be sent back and someone else may need them.
If lots of people share toys, it’s better for the environment because fewer toys have to be made. Making toys uses resources such as energy, plastic and wood. It can be bad for the environment. It also means children can have the chance to try out lots of different kinds of toys. Once they are bored with a toy, they can send it back to recycling banks and get a different one from them. I think it’s an environmental-friendly way and it is clean because there will be less mess to clear up at home or fewer cupboards filled with toys.
